The gang broke open the lock of the office in the Corporation Central Bus stand last night, damaged some records and took away the monitor attached to the computer.
The office is located next to a police outpost.
They then entered the Chinthamani supermarket, run by District Cooperative Wholesale Society, damaged some goods and took away some coins
Later they entered a Reverse Osmosis Plant selling shop, a Private finance firm and a Courier office and stole Rs 2.75 lakh, Rs 1.75 lakh and Rs 16,000 from these premises.
